claim: Abortion should be illegal.
summary statements

supporting claims
(pro) A fetus is a human being.
(pro claim) Upon conception a fetus is a human being and possesses all human rights.
(con rebuttal) A fetus is not a person at birth. Only persons have rights.
(pro response) A fetus has a beating heart and brain waves. Therefore, why does it only gain its human rights at birth?

(con) A woman has the right to control her body.
(con claim) A woman's right to control her body supersedes a fetus's right to live.
(pro rebuttal) A fetus and a woman, both being humans, have equal rights.
(con response) A fetus is less capable of feeling pain and suffering than an adult woman.
